OS X Lion: The Next Day
Sitting with my MacBook, sipping some coffee, enjoying the newly laid out Mail and iCal Applications. Finding that Mission Control is something that is actually far more handy then Expose ever was. And that not having to wait for my Dashboard to load up (but instead simply slide over) is rather refreshing.
My friend William put it best;
Lion: it’s not, “WOW!!! This is amazing!!!”… it’s more like, “ah, this makes sense.”
I still haven’t been able to figure out how to delete those pesky Applications that I don’t use. And I just now noticed that while in full-screen mode on Chrome, drop-down menus are disabled, making it impossible to load the above screen shot.
However, the biggest achievement for Lion isn’t its redesigned Apps or flashy new gimmicks, it’s the ability to purchase/download new Operating System software ONCE and have it on all my Apple products. Getting rid of having to buy a physical copy is huge, bigger than I think most people are giving credit. I myself own an iMac and MacBook, and being able to just open the App Store and download it to both peripherals is refreshing :)

iCLOUD
Centralized Hub: Think of it as taking Mobile Me, and making it useable (I don’t know about any other Mac users, but I never touched MM).
Free: Every user gets 5GB of storage at no cost.
iTunes: Every purchased track is copied/stored, however, burned or downloaded tracks need a $25-per-year subscription.
Integration: Many MobileMe features are now Apps that allow you to wireless sync your iOS and OSX devices.
Photostream: Snap a pic on your iPhone or iPad, and it auto syncs with iPhoto on your Mac, which is then stored for 30 days (unless otherwise specified)
Purchase History: Should have existed before, but now all your purchases are saved to help keep track and keep organized.
iWork: Now that it’s on all devices, your work will be cross-saved and cross-compatible automatically.
API’s: Third party Apps now have syncing capabilities with Apple software.
Backups: iCloud daily backs up all files automatically.
